Quick Stir-Fried Tofu with Garlic and Baby Bok Choy
A simple stir-fry combining crispy tofu with tender baby bok choy in a savory garlic sauce for a quick vegetarian meal. Ingredients
- 14 oz firm tofu, drained and cubed
- 2 tbsp vegetable oil
- 3 garlic cloves, minced
- 4 cups baby bok choy, halved lengthwise
- 2 tbsp soy sauce
- 1 tsp sesame oil
- 1/4 cup water
- 1 tsp cornstarch
- 1/4 tsp salt
- 1/4 tsp black pepper
Instructions
- Step 1: Heat 2 tbsp vegetable oil in a large skillet or wok over medium-high heat until shimmering. Add 14 oz cubed firm tofu and cook for 6-8 minutes, turning occasionally, until golden and crisp on all sides. Remove tofu and set aside.
- Step 2: In the same skillet, add 3 minced garlic cloves and sauté for 30 seconds until fragrant but not browned.
- Step 3: Add 4 cups halved baby bok choy and stir-fry for 2 minutes until edges begin to soften.
- Step 4: In a small bowl, whisk together 2 tbsp soy sauce, 1 tsp cornstarch, 1/4 cup water, 1 tsp sesame oil, 1/4 tsp salt, and 1/4 tsp black pepper. Pour the sauce into the skillet and cook, stirring, for 1-2 minutes until the sauce thickens and coats the bok choy.
- Step 5: Return the tofu to the skillet and gently toss to combine all ingredients. Serve hot.

How do I store leftover Quick Stir-Fried Tofu with Garlic and Baby Bok Choy?
Cool to room temperature within 2 hours, then store in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 4 days. Reheat covered in a 350°F oven for 10-12 minutes, or microwave at 70% power in 60-second bursts to keep firm tofu, drained and cubed from drying out.

How do I scale Quick Stir-Fried Tofu with Garlic and Baby Bok Choy for a different number of people?
The recipe is written for 3 servings. Multiply each ingredient by (your serving target / 3). Cook time stays roughly the same up to 2x; for 3-4x batches, switch from a skillet to a sheet pan or stockpot so the food isn't crowded — overcrowding steams instead of browns.
